2 positions available
Duration: 3-7 Weeks (Some flexibility)
Training starts: May 2025
Camp runs: June 16th - August 8th, 2025
Create Camps Activity Coordinators engage students and foster a joyful and organized camp experience. An ideal candidate is resourceful and can enthusiastically collaborate with the Camp Supervisor to ensure smooth camp operations. Responsibilities include supervising students during lunch, outdoor play, and classroom breaks; preparing camp materials; documenting camp activities with photography; assisting in classroom studios and museum visits; and other duties as assigned. This position offers an opportunity to gain experience in youth education.
Typical schedule: Monday-Friday, 10:30 am - 3:30 pm; approximately 25-30 hours/week.
Pay rate: $16.75/hour.
